Proxmox VE is a complete, open-source server management platform for enterprise virtualization. It tightly integrates the KVM hypervisor and Linux Containers (LXC), software-defined storage and networking functionality, on a single platform. With the integrated web-based user interface you can manage VMs and containers, high availability for clusters, or the integrated disaster recovery tools with ease.

I recently installed proxmox on two 7050 micro pcs, and set up a third box with PBS.

I had planned to set up a proxmox HA pair with the PBS providing quorum.

After digging into this now I'm questioning doing this at all.

I have some docker instances that are monitoring things with node-red.

I'm thinking about setting up home assistant for controlling stuff.

Is messing with proxmox HA worth it?

The solution seems like an after thought, at least from an installation and configuration aspect.

Anyone using HA?

I run a 3-node HA cluster. The extra functionality is really nice - live migrations are amazing, and the ability to move guests around gives you a lot of flexibilty.

If your third box supports it, I'd recommend installing proxmox pve alongside pbs on it (pve and pbs can run on the same node), and then create a cluster out of all 3. You don't even have to run any guests on that machine, if you want, but having the flexibility to is nice, along with having everything unified into one cluster.
